Welcome to Lake Arrowhead, 1932, when Hollywood thought that it was their playground, where they came to relax, play, entertain. This vintage jewel would have been one of the homes that hosted some of the city crowd. This home has been lovingly restored. .. not remodeled but restored to its original glory. You'll enter into a step-down great room, with a centerpiece native split-granite fireplace, original wood flooring, original paned windows on two walls, allowing peeks of the lake through just enough foliage to protect your privacy. The ceiling's hand-hewn beams show off the mastery of the craftsmen who built this home. Adjoining the living room is an entertainers dining room that could seat a dozen of your closest friends, with more lake views and another incredible granite fireplaces, this one with built in stone seats on either side of the hearth. The kitchen has been brought up to date with soapstone countertops, a commercial Viking range with a custom stainless hood, a 48" Sub Zero refrigerator with glass door and beautiful custom cabinetry. An important upgrade these owners added is a lake view butlers' pantry right off the kitchen with windows all around and an amazing huge antique steel sink. What a great place to hide the dirty dishes and the turkey carcass so your Thanksgiving feast continues seamlessly. Two different staircases take you up to the bedroom level. The front stairs take you to a fairy-tale master suite, spacious and airy with beamed vaulted ceiling, another of the gorgeous fireplaces, plus a private little balcony for your morning coffee. The bathroom has tile counters, an original tub plus sinks and toilets of the era. A cozy little nook at the top of the stairway looks out at the lake and could be a great office space or to curl up with a book. The other side of the upper level houses the other four bedrooms. You can reach them from the back stairs, but there's a secret little doorway to get there if you're in a hurry, but you do have to stoop! Three of the other bedrooms have the tall, beamed ceilings as well along with those nooks and crannies the old houses have. The kids can sneak down those back stairs and down some more to the small game room below! The laundry is down there too. The single slip dock is just a few steps down from that level, very easy to access, get on the kayak and paddle across Paradise Bay! Sold furnished as seen, ready to come home to!
